PTC Resettable Fuses

PTC Resettable Fuses are devices that are designed to protect electrical systems from overcurrents and short circuits. They are commonly used in consumer products and industrial equipment, such as computers, appliances, power strips, and fuse boxes. The 0ZRA1200FF1A product is an example of a PTC Resettable fuse.

Application Field

PTC Resettable Fuses have a wide variety of applications. They can be used in consumer products, industrial equipment, and medical devices. In consumer products, they are used to protect against overcurrents or short circuits in power strips, surge protectors, computers, and other electronics. In industrial equipment, they protect equipment such as control panels, motors, and transformers. In medical devices, they protect implanted defibrillators or pacemakers from overvoltage or short circuits.

Working Principle

PTC Resettable Fuses work by using a Polymeric Positive Temperature Coefficient (PPTC) element. The PPTC element has a temperature coefficient that is positive, which means that its resistance increases with temperature. When an overload current passes through the fuse, the PPTC element heats up. This increases the resistance of the PPTC element, which halts the flow of current and trips the fuse. The resulting low current flow prevents the equipment from being damaged. After the overload is removed, the PPTC element cools off and its resistance decreases, allowing the fuse to reset and the current to flow again.
